PXEネットワーク環境構築備忘録
PXEによる完全自動導入PXEによる完全自動導入PXEによる完全自動導入PXEによる完全自動導入PXEによる完全自動導入PXEによる完全自動導入PXEによる完全自動導入PXEによる完全自動導入PXEによる完全自動導入PXEによる完全自動導入PXEによる完全自動導入PXEによる完全自動導入PXEによる完全自動導入PXEによる完全自動導入PXEによる完全自動導入PXEによる完全自動導入PXEによる完全自動導入PXEによる完全自動導入PXEによる完全自動導入PXEによる完全自動導入PXEによる完全自動導入PXEによる完全自動導入PXEによる完全自動導入PXEによる完全自動導入PXEによる完全自動導入PXEによる完全自動導入PXEによる完全自動導入PXEによる完全自動導入PXEによる完全自動導入PXEによる完全自動導入PXEによる完全自動導入PXEによる完全自動導入PXEによる完全自動導入PXEによる完全自動導入PXEによる完全自動導入PXEによる完全自動導入PXEによる完全自動導入PXEによる完全自動導入PXEによる完全自動導入PXEによる完全自動導入PXEによる完全自動導入PXEによる完全自動導入PXEによる完全自動導入PXEによる完全自動導入PXEによる完全自動導入PXEによる完全自動導入PXEによる完全自動導入PXEによる完全自動導入PXEによる完全自動導入PXEによる完全自動導入

2−1−1.PXEによる完全自動導入

@ pxe.confの改良

 今までPXEサーバ接続後、「F8」を押さないとローカルディスクで起動していました。
 PXE自体がそういう仕様かと思いソースを眺めていると・・・違ーう!ではありませんか。
 早速、あるとこを思いつき実行することに・・・

pxe.confのセクション[Service_Types]と[X86PC/UNDI/MENU]
今までは↓のようになっていたものを↓のように変更してみた。
[Service_Types]
0,BStrap      →      14,linux-RH90
11,linux-RH62    →      13,linux-RH80
12,linux-RH73    →      12,linux-RH73
13,linux-RH80    →      11,linux-RH62
14,linux-RH90    →      0,BStrap

# Menu string that will be displayed on the client screen
# after F8 is pressed.
[X86PC/UNDI/MENU]
0,Local Boot         → 14,RedHatLinux 9.0 Install
11,RedHatLinux 6.2J Install  → 13,RedHatLinux 8.0 Install
12,RedHatLinux 7.3 Install  → 12,RedHatLinux 7.3 Install
13,RedHatLinux 8.0 Install  → 11,RedHatLinux 6.2J Install
14,RedHatLinux 9.0 Install  → 0,Local Boot

ついでにPXEサーバ接続後の待ち時間も5秒に変更
サンプルファイル全自動のためのpxe.confは補足6.参照

A 全自動導入の流れについて

 1.PXE対応NICを搭載したClientの電源ON(以降自動)
 2.PXEサーバに接続され「Press F8 to view menu ... (5)」が表示される。5秒待つ
 3.タイムアウト時のディフォルトである「RedHatLinux 9.0 Install」が選択される
 4.「Press any key to enter kernel parameters...(5)」で5秒待つ
 5.Kernelやinitrdが読込まれる
 6.ks.cfgが正しい構成であれば導入が終了するまで待つ

PXEによる完全自動導入導入終了後はClient側のPXEブートをOFFにするだワン!


前  戻る  次
PXEによる完全自動導入